Rewrite the function up() using the loop instead of the recursion, to do the same task.
Q: Consider a function defined as follows for non-negative integers n and m: A(0, m) = m+1 A(n, 0) =…
A:
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A: Code: #include <bits/stdc++.h>using namespace std; void…
Q: What type of recursion is used in the following function? int f(int n){ if (n==1) return 1; else…
A:
Q: Write a function that takes one integer parameter, makes sure it is an integer, prints sum of every…
A: function sum(int number, int temp) Start if temp < 1 then return 1 else then display number "+"…
Q: Write a program in Python about left recursion, for example E=E+E|E*E Based on the following…
A: Answer has been explained below:-
Q: A recursive function is a function defined in terms of itself via self-referential expressions. This…
A: Required: A recursive function is a function defined in terms of itself via self-referential…
Q: Consider the following recursive function. What is the output for r2d2(82, 3)? public static int…
A: Outut of he recursive function for r2d2(82,3) is given in step 2.
Q: Task 06: Use the recursive definition of Fibonacci series and write a function int fib(int n) that…
A: ALGORITHM:- 1. Take input for the value of n from the user. 2. Pass it to the fib() function. 3.…
Q: : Exponential Series is a series which is used to find the value of e. The formula us express the…
A: Given an exponential series which is used to calculate the value of ex. We need to write a C program…
Q: Write a recursive Java method that calculates the sum of n positive integer numbers. The math…
A: NOTE:-As per bartleBy guidlines, only one programming questions solution are allowed if they are not…
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A: Here is the program given below:
Q: Using recursion, write a Python function def countOdds(A) which which takes an array of integers A…
A: Algorithm: Start Read list elements Implement countOdds() method which takes a list 'A' as argument…
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A:
Q: C++ Given an integer num, repeatedly add all its digits until the result has only one digit, and…
A: Below is the required code in C++ with O(1) runtime and sample output:
Q: The word ladder game was invented by Lewis Carroll in 1877. The idea is to begin with a start word…
A: import java.io.BufferedReader; import java.io.File; import java.io.FileReader; import…
Q: IMPORTANT: Read the question carefully. This is as much an exercise in paying attention to specs as…
A: Please find the answer below :
Q: Write a python program to print an for n=0,1,2,3,4,5 for the above recursive function. Check the…
A: Given: Write a python program to print an for n=0,1,2,3,4,5 for the above recursive function.
Q: Write a code to calculate double func(int x,int y) recursively. When x <1 & ys 1 When x and y both…
A: Input : Value of x Value of y Output : Value returned by func(x,y).
Q: Write a program to display a fibonacci series upto n terms using the recursive function.
A: As the programming language is not mentioned so I am using a C language to write a code. If you want…
Q: Using recursion, write a Java program that takes an input ‘n’ (a number) ( user should gives the n…
A: Input : n : Input number from the user. Output : Output the n Fibonacci number based on the…
Q: Consider the below recursive function: public static void func (int n) { if (n e) return; else {…
A: Provided the activation frames with n = 8 for given method and also shown the output printed by the…
Q: In JavaScript use recursion to find the sum of all pages in the following: function…
A: The javascript code has been written for the given function and succesfully runs, please refer step2
Q: Suppose you're programming a robot to do common tasks around your home, and you write a recursive…
A: Statement: Suppose you're programming a robot to do common tasks around your home, and you write a…
Q: is confusing to me. def R(n): if n>=5: return 2 return R(n+1) + 2
A: Given : def R(n): if n>=5: return 2 return R(n+1) + 2 print(R(0))
Q: Write a program using a user defined recursive function to implement the following code segment.…
A: Write a program using a user defined recursive function to implement the following code…
Q: A recursive sequence is defined by - d k = 6 d k − 1 + 3 , for all integers k ≥ 2 and d1 = 2 Use…
A: The above given question needed little correction as it is not satisfy the recursive function.…
Q: Given an input string, delete recursively all the duplicate adjacent characters and return a string…
A: Algorithm: Start Implement a method named delDuplicate() that takes a string s as an argument…
Q: The type of recursion implemented in the following code is a tail recursion (True or False) ? Please…
A: We need to find the type of recursion implemented in the following code.
Q: Write a recursive program that takes a positive integer as an input and returns the sum of the…
A: The program is completed in python. Here the input is: 45678 Output: 4+5+6+7+8 = 30
Q: Write an application that reads a positive whole number (n) and print Fibonacci (Fibo) series: 0, 1,…
A: To Do: To write the c# code.
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A: The program is
Q: Problem: If n is a positive integer, then n factorial (written n!) is the product of the numbers…
A: Program code: #define recursive function to calculate factorial of a numberdef factorial(n): #if…
Q: Trace the following recursion code. Draw and Write down the outputs. Please, show the recursive flow…
A: Here hMB() is a recursive function, in which we call this function again until we reach on base…
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A: It will print the Julia, Lucas, Mial Julia, Mia, Lucas: Lucas, Julia, Mia Lucas, Mia, Julia Mia,…
Q: Write a programe in PYTHON to Write a recursive function that takes positive int n as its input and…
A: Program Approach: Defining method sum_squares Using if the method to check n is equal to 0 Defining…
Q: Write a program that lists all ways people can line up for a photo (all permutations of a list of…
A: Code: from itertools import permutations name = input() # To read the name names = [] names =…
Q: Write an application that estimates the function (x) using f(x) = 1 + 2*Fibo(1) + 3*Fibo(2) +…
A: To Do: To write c# code.
Q: Can someone help Write a program that finds all the ways in which the mouse can move to the cheese,…
A: Answer:
Q: Write a program using recursion that computes the sum of the series: 1^2+5^2+ 6^2 + 11^2 + 17^2+28^2…
A: The Answer is in Below Steps
Q: Consider a network of streets laid out in a rectangular grid, In a northeast path from one point in…
A: Answer: Program plan: Include the required header file • Function Definition: o Define the…
Q: Given below is a recursive algorithm to compute r". The input r can be any real number. The input n…
A: Here in this question we have given recursive algorithm to compute r^n.and we have asked to complete…
Q: A recursive function is a function defined in terms of itself via self-referential expressions. This…
A: Python code is as follows:- # recursive function proddef prod(x): # if x == 1 then return 1 if x…
Q: Given a real number a and a nonnegative integer n, find a,using recursion a, = 2* a+a2, for n22 n-1…
A: Your python program is given below as you required with an output.
Q: Write a java program that uses a recursive algorithm to print all the valid (properly closed and…
A: import java.util.*; class Paranthesis{ // Function that print all combinations of // balanced…
Q: The factorial of a number n is n! = n(n-1)(n-2)... (n(n-2))1. For instance, the factorial of 5 is:…
A: Coded using C language.
Q: Write a program using recursion that computes the sum of the series: 1^2 + 5^2 + 6^2 + 11^2 + 17^2 +…
A: since you have not mentioned any programming language, I am attempting this in python. If you need…
Q: Write a program that has a main() function that calls a recursive method repeatPrint(String s,…
A: We are going to use recursion in c++ to print the image shown above.
Q: Write recursive function for blobDetect in picture through this code provided. #include #include int…
A: Answer: I have done code and also I have attached code and code screenshot as well as output
Consider the following
int up(int x)
{
printf("%i\n",x);
if(x>=10) return 11;
else
up(++x);
}
int main()
{
printf("%i",up(0));
}
Rewrite the function up() using the loop instead of the recursion, to do the same task.
Step by step
Solved in 2 steps with 1 images
- Modify the following operations into a recursive procedure. void ditui(int n) { int i; i=n; } while(i>1) print(i--);Explain the functionality of below recursive functions. static void fun1(int n) { int i = 0; if (n > 1) fun1(n - 1); for (i = 0; i<n; i++) System.out.print(" *"); } 2. int LIMIT = 1000; void fun2(int n) { if (n<=0)return; if (n>LIMIT)return; System.out.print( String.format("%d", n)); fun2(2*n); System.out.print( String.format("%d", n)) }Rewrite the following recursive function using a for loop. public class MyMain { public static int myFunct(int a) { if(a 0) return 0; == else return a + my Funct (a-1); } public static void main(String args []) { int k = 10; System.out.println(myFunct(k)); }
- Fibonacci numbers are a sequence of integers, starting with 1, where the value of each number is the sum of the two previous numbers, e.g. 1, 1, 2, 3, 5, 8, etc. Write a function called fibonacci that takes a parameter, n, which contains an integer value, and have it return the nth Fibonacci number. (There are two ways to do this: one with recursion, and one without.)Re-write this piece of code using recursion: You will ONLY output the value 15 to the screen, values along the way. not intermediate You may NOT use cout within your recursive function. int sum 0; for (int i 0; i < 5; i++){ sum += i; } cout << sum;Write a recursive function for int powerOfTwo (int k). The function determines the value of 2k. (Note: k is a positive integer). Example, when k=0 the function returns 1 and when k-3 the function returns 8. To show that your code is correct, give the recursive trace for powerOfTwo (2) that returns 4.
- The word ladder game was invented by Lewis Carroll in 1877. The idea is to begin with a start word and then change one letter at a time until you arrive at an end word. Each word along the way must be an English word. For example, starting from FISH, you can arrive at MAST through the following word ladder:FISH, WISH, WASH, MASH, MAST Write a program that uses recursion to find the word ladder given a start word and an end word, or that determines no word ladder exists. Use the file words.txt that is available online with the source code for the book as your dictionary of valid words. This file contains 87,314 words. Your program does not need to find the shortest word ladder between words; any word ladder will do if one exists. list aalii aardvark aardvarks aardwolf aba abaca abaci abacist aback abacus abacuses abaft abalone abalones abamp abampere abandon abandoned abandonee abandoner abandoners1. Write a recursive method expFive(n) to compute y=5^n. For instance, if n is 0, y is 1. If n is 3, then y is 125. If n is 4, then y is 625. The recursive method cannot have loops. Then write a testing program to call the recursive method. If you run your program, the results should look like this: > run RecExpTest Enter a number: 3 125 >run RecExpTest Enter a number: 3125 2. For two integers m and n, their GCD(Greatest Common Divisor) can be computed by a recursive function. Write a recursive method gcd(m,n) to find their Greatest Common Divisor. Once m is 0, the function returns n. Once n is 0, the function returns m. If neither is 0, the function can recursively calculate the Greatest Common Divisor with two smaller parameters: One is n, the second one is m mod n. Although there are other approaches to calculate Greatest Common Divisor, please follow the instructions in this question, otherwise you will not get the credit. Meaning your code needs to follow the given algorithm. Then…Write a recursive algorithm with the following prototype: int add (int x, int y); that returns x if y is 0; and adds x to y otherwise. THE FUNCTION MUST BE RECURSIVE. (hint: the base case should involve a test for y being 0; recursive case should reduce y towards 0)
- Consider the recursive procedure which computes the nth Fibonacci number is the one below. procedure Fl (n) //a function which returns the nth Fibonacci number.// if n < 2 then return(n) else return (F2(2,n,1,1)) endif end Fl procedure F2(i,n,x,y) if iWrite a recursive algorithm with the following prototype: int divide(int x, int y); that returns x/y (integer division). You need not test for divide by 0. THE FUNCTION MUST BE RECURSIVE. (hint: base case should be when x<y)Write a recursive algorithm with the following prototype: int divide (int x, int y); that returns x/y (integer division). You need not test for divide by 0. THE FUNCTION MUST BE RECURSIVE. (hint: base case should be when xSEE MORE QUESTIONS